5G Growth Progresses as New Services Are Developed

Retrieved on: 
목요일, 6월 29, 2023

Chris Pearson, President of 5G Americas said, “With North American 5G networks online, we’re experiencing a strong subscription cycle for 5G in the US and Canada.

Key Points: 
  • Chris Pearson, President of 5G Americas said, “With North American 5G networks online, we’re experiencing a strong subscription cycle for 5G in the US and Canada.
  • At the same time, other 5G markets are emerging, creating the potential for billions of new 5G connections.

  • The latest data from Omdia reveals a significant progress on 5G as 157 million new global 5G connections were added between Q4 2022 and Q1 2023.
  • North America continues to assert leadership in 5G wireless connectivity, as continued adoption fuels additional demand for improved 5G network services.
